5+ Ways to Build and Deploy a PC Virus


5+ Ways to Build and Deploy a PC Virus

A PC virus is a sort of malicious software program that may infect and injury a pc system. Viruses can unfold via electronic mail attachments, downloads from the web, or USB drives. As soon as a virus is on a pc, it could actually replicate itself and unfold to different computer systems on the community. Viruses could cause quite a lot of issues, together with information loss, system crashes, and safety breaches.

Making a PC virus is a posh and harmful course of. It requires a deep understanding of laptop methods and programming languages. Making a virus may also be unlawful, relying on the jurisdiction. If you’re caught creating or distributing a virus, you might face legal costs.

There are various the explanation why somebody would possibly wish to create a PC virus. Some individuals create viruses for enjoyable or as a problem. Others create viruses to steal information or cash. And nonetheless others create viruses to trigger injury or disruption.

Regardless of the motive, making a PC virus is a critical matter. It is very important perceive the dangers concerned earlier than trying to create a virus. You must also pay attention to the authorized penalties of making and distributing a virus.

1. Technical Experience

Making a PC virus is a posh and difficult activity. It requires a deep understanding of laptop methods and programming languages. With out this technical experience, it’s unimaginable to create a virus that may infect and injury laptop methods.

There are various various kinds of programming languages that can be utilized to create viruses. A few of the most typical languages embody C++, Java, and Python. Along with programming languages, virus creators additionally have to have a deep understanding of laptop methods. This consists of information of working methods, file methods, and community protocols.

The mixture of programming abilities and information of laptop methods is what makes it doable to create viruses. Viruses could be designed to take advantage of vulnerabilities in working methods and software program functions. They may also be designed to unfold via electronic mail attachments, downloads from the web, or USB drives.

As soon as a virus is created, it could actually have a devastating impression on laptop methods. Viruses can steal information, delete recordsdata, and even take management of computer systems. They may also be used to launch denial-of-service assaults, which might make web sites and on-line companies unavailable.

The specter of viruses is a critical one. It is vital for laptop customers to concentrate on the dangers and to take steps to guard their methods. This consists of utilizing antivirus software program, protecting software program updated, and being cautious about opening electronic mail attachments and downloading recordsdata from the web.

2. Malicious Intent

Viruses should not created accidentally. They’re deliberately designed to trigger hurt or disruption to laptop methods. The malicious intent behind virus creation is a key element of understanding how you can create a PC virus.

There are various totally different the explanation why somebody would possibly create a virus. Some individuals create viruses for enjoyable or as a problem. Others create viruses to steal information or cash. And nonetheless others create viruses to trigger injury or disruption.

Regardless of the motive, the malicious intent behind virus creation is evident. Viruses should not created to assist individuals or to make the world a greater place. They’re created to trigger hurt and disruption.

Understanding the malicious intent behind virus creation is vital for a number of causes. First, it helps us to know the motivations of virus creators. This can assist us to develop higher methods for stopping and detecting viruses.

Second, understanding the malicious intent behind virus creation can assist us to raised shield our laptop methods. By understanding what to search for, we could be extra vigilant about defending our methods from viruses.

Lastly, understanding the malicious intent behind virus creation can assist us to raised recognize the significance of cybersecurity. Cybersecurity is the follow of defending laptop methods from unauthorized entry, use, disclosure, disruption, modification, or destruction. By understanding the malicious intent behind virus creation, we will higher recognize the significance of cybersecurity and take steps to guard our laptop methods.

3. Distribution Strategies

The distribution technique is a important element of understanding how you can create a PC virus. Viruses want to have the ability to unfold from one laptop to a different with the intention to trigger widespread injury. There are three principal distribution strategies for viruses: electronic mail attachments, downloads from the web, and USB drives.

E mail attachments are a typical manner for viruses to unfold. When a person opens an contaminated electronic mail attachment, the virus is launched onto their laptop. The virus can then replicate itself and unfold to different computer systems on the community.

Downloads from the web are one other frequent manner for viruses to unfold. When a person downloads an contaminated file from the web, the virus is launched onto their laptop. The virus can then replicate itself and unfold to different computer systems on the community.

USB drives are a much less frequent manner for viruses to unfold, however they are often simply as efficient. When a person inserts an contaminated USB drive into their laptop, the virus is launched onto their laptop. The virus can then replicate itself and unfold to different computer systems on the community.

Understanding the totally different distribution strategies for viruses is vital for a number of causes. First, it helps us to know how viruses unfold and how you can shield ourselves from them. Second, it helps us to develop higher methods for detecting and eradicating viruses from our computer systems.

By understanding the distribution strategies for viruses, we will take steps to guard our computer systems and networks from an infection.

4. Replication

As soon as a PC virus infects a pc, it could actually replicate itself and unfold to different computer systems on the community. This replication course of is a key element of understanding how you can create a PC virus.

  • Exploiting Vulnerabilities

    Viruses usually exploit vulnerabilities in working methods and software program functions to duplicate themselves. By understanding how viruses exploit vulnerabilities, virus creators can design viruses which are extra prone to infect computer systems and unfold via networks.

  • Varieties of Replication

    There are two principal kinds of virus replication: energetic replication and passive replication. Energetic replication happens when a virus actively seeks out and infects different computer systems. Passive replication happens when a virus spreads via contaminated recordsdata or detachable media.

  • Unfold By way of Networks

    Viruses can unfold via networks in quite a lot of methods, together with electronic mail attachments, downloads from the web, and USB drives. Understanding how viruses unfold via networks is crucial for creating efficient methods to stop and include virus outbreaks.

  • Impression of Replication

    The replication of viruses can have a devastating impression on laptop methods and networks. Viruses can steal information, delete recordsdata, and even take management of computer systems. The widespread replication of viruses can even result in denial-of-service assaults, which might make web sites and on-line companies unavailable.

Understanding the replication technique of viruses is crucial for creating efficient antivirus software program and defending laptop methods from virus infections.

5. Injury

Understanding the injury that viruses could cause is a important element of comprehending how you can create a PC virus. Viruses are designed to take advantage of vulnerabilities in laptop methods and networks, inflicting a variety of injury that may have extreme penalties for people and organizations.

Information loss is likely one of the most typical and devastating results of virus infections. Viruses can delete recordsdata, corrupt information, and even format whole laborious drives. This can lead to the lack of vital private paperwork, monetary information, and enterprise information. In some circumstances, information loss could be everlasting and unrecoverable.

System crashes are one other frequent drawback brought on by viruses. Viruses can disrupt the conventional operation of laptop methods, inflicting them to freeze, crash, and even reboot unexpectedly. This may result in misplaced productiveness, information corruption, and system downtime. In extreme circumstances, system crashes may even injury {hardware} elements.

Safety breaches are one other critical concern posed by viruses. Viruses can exploit vulnerabilities in working methods and software program functions to realize unauthorized entry to laptop methods and networks. This may permit attackers to steal delicate information, set up malware, or launch different malicious assaults. Safety breaches can have a devastating impression on people and organizations, resulting in monetary losses, reputational injury, and authorized legal responsibility.

Understanding the injury that viruses could cause is crucial for creating efficient antivirus software program and defending laptop methods from virus infections. By understanding the various kinds of injury that viruses could cause, virus creators can design viruses which are extra prone to trigger widespread injury and disruption.

6. Detection

Understanding how antivirus software program detects and removes viruses is a important element of comprehending how you can create a PC virus. Antivirus software program is designed to establish and eradicate viruses from laptop methods, making it a vital line of protection in opposition to virus infections.

  • Signature-Based mostly Detection

    One frequent technique of virus detection is signature-based detection. Antivirus software program maintains a database of identified virus signatures, that are distinctive patterns or sequences of code that establish particular viruses. When a file or program is scanned, the antivirus software program compares its signature to the signatures within the database. If a match is discovered, the file or program is flagged as contaminated and eliminated.

  • Heuristic-Based mostly Detection

    Heuristic-based detection is one other technique utilized by antivirus software program to establish viruses. This technique analyzes the conduct of recordsdata and packages to detect suspicious exercise that will point out a virus an infection. For instance, antivirus software program could search for packages that try to change system recordsdata or that entry delicate information with out authorization.

  • Actual-Time Scanning

    Many antivirus software program packages additionally use real-time scanning to detect and take away viruses. Actual-time scanning repeatedly screens recordsdata and packages as they’re accessed, on the lookout for suspicious exercise or identified virus signatures. This helps to stop viruses from infecting the system earlier than they will trigger injury.

  • Computerized Updates

    To remain efficient in opposition to new and rising viruses, antivirus software program have to be recurrently up to date. Antivirus software program corporations launch common updates that include new virus signatures and improved detection strategies. It is very important preserve antivirus software program updated to make sure that it could actually shield in opposition to the newest virus threats.

Understanding how antivirus software program detects and removes viruses is crucial for virus creators. By understanding the totally different detection strategies, virus creators can design viruses which are extra prone to evade detection and trigger widespread injury.

7. Prevention

Understanding how you can stop virus infections is a important element of comprehending how you can create a PC virus. By understanding the totally different safety practices that can be utilized to stop virus infections, virus creators can design viruses which are extra prone to evade detection and trigger widespread injury.

  • Use Antivirus Software program

    One of the crucial vital safety practices for stopping virus infections is to make use of antivirus software program. Antivirus software program can detect and take away viruses from laptop methods, making it a vital line of protection in opposition to virus infections.

  • Maintain Software program As much as Date

    One other vital safety follow is to maintain software program updated. Software program updates usually embody safety patches that repair vulnerabilities that may very well be exploited by viruses. By protecting software program updated, customers can assist to stop viruses from infecting their methods.

  • Be Cautious About Opening E mail Attachments and Downloading Information

    E mail attachments and downloads from the web are frequent methods for viruses to unfold. By being cautious about opening electronic mail attachments and downloading recordsdata, customers can assist to stop viruses from infecting their methods.

  • Use a Firewall

    A firewall is a community safety gadget that may assist to stop unauthorized entry to a pc system. Firewalls can block incoming connections from suspicious sources, which can assist to stop viruses from infecting the system.

Following these good safety practices can assist to stop viruses from infecting laptop methods. By understanding these practices, virus creators can design viruses which are extra prone to evade detection and trigger widespread injury.

8. Authorized Penalties

Creating and distributing a virus is a critical offense that may have authorized penalties, relying on the jurisdiction. In lots of international locations, creating or distributing a virus is taken into account against the law and can lead to fines, imprisonment, or each.

  • Laptop Fraud and Abuse Act (CFAA)

    In america, the Laptop Fraud and Abuse Act (CFAA) criminalizes the unauthorized entry, injury, or destruction of laptop methods and networks. Creating and distributing a virus could be thought-about a violation of the CFAA, and can lead to extreme penalties, together with fines of as much as $250,000 and imprisonment for as much as 10 years.

  • Copyright Infringement

    Creating and distributing a virus can even violate copyright legal guidelines. Copyright regulation protects authentic works of authorship, together with laptop software program. Creating and distributing a virus with out the permission of the copyright holder could be thought-about a copyright infringement, and can lead to civil penalties, together with damages and injunctions.

  • Trespass to Chattels

    Creating and distributing a virus may also be thought-about a trespass to chattels. Trespass to chattels is a tort that happens when somebody deliberately or negligently damages or interferes with the non-public property of one other. Creating and distributing a virus can injury or intrude with the pc methods of others, and might subsequently be thought-about a trespass to chattels.

  • RICO Act

    In some circumstances, creating and distributing a virus may also be thought-about a violation of the Racketeer Influenced and Corrupt Organizations Act (RICO). RICO is a federal regulation that prohibits sure kinds of organized crime, together with extortion, cash laundering, and fraud. Creating and distributing a virus could be thought-about a RICO violation whether it is half of a bigger legal enterprise, equivalent to a cybercrime ring.

The authorized penalties of making and distributing a virus could be extreme, and might differ relying on the jurisdiction. It is very important pay attention to the authorized dangers related to creating and distributing a virus earlier than doing so.

9. Moral Implications

Making a PC virus is not only a technical train; it additionally raises vital moral considerations. Moral implications confer with the ethical dilemmas and potential penalties that come up from one’s actions. Within the context of virus creation, these implications stem from the potential hurt {that a} virus can inflict upon people, organizations, and society as an entire.

  • Hurt to People

    Viruses could cause vital hurt to people by compromising their private information, monetary data, and privateness. By infecting an individual’s laptop, a virus can steal passwords, bank card numbers, and different delicate data. This may result in monetary losses, id theft, and different types of cybercrime.

  • Injury to Organizations

    Viruses can even trigger vital injury to organizations, together with companies, authorities companies, and academic establishments. By infecting a corporation’s laptop methods, a virus can disrupt operations, steal confidential information, and injury important infrastructure. This may result in misplaced productiveness, monetary losses, and reputational injury.

  • Threats to Nationwide Safety

    In some circumstances, viruses may even pose a risk to nationwide safety. By focusing on important infrastructure, equivalent to energy grids or transportation methods, viruses can disrupt important companies and trigger widespread chaos. This may have far-reaching penalties for a nation’s economic system, stability, and well-being.

  • Violation of Belief

    Making a virus additionally violates the belief that individuals place in expertise. When people and organizations use computer systems, they count on that their information and methods can be secure from hurt. Making a virus betrays this belief and undermines the integrity of the digital world.

The moral implications of making a PC virus are profound and far-reaching. It is very important rigorously think about these implications earlier than participating in any actions associated to virus creation. The potential hurt {that a} virus could cause is just too nice to justify its creation.

FAQs on PC Virus Creation

This part addresses continuously requested questions surrounding the creation of PC viruses, offering informative solutions to make clear frequent misconceptions and considerations.

Query 1: What are the technical necessities for making a PC virus?

Making a PC virus requires a deep understanding of laptop methods and programming languages like C++, Java, and Python. It additionally includes information of working methods, file methods, and community protocols.

Query 2: What are the motivations behind making a PC virus?

The motivations differ. Some create viruses for enjoyable or as a problem, whereas others purpose to steal information, extort cash, or trigger disruption and injury.

Query 3: How do PC viruses unfold?

Viruses can unfold via electronic mail attachments, downloads from the web, or USB drives. They exploit vulnerabilities in working methods and software program functions to contaminate computer systems.

Query 4: What are the implications of making and distributing a PC virus?

Relying on the jurisdiction, creating and distributing a virus could be unlawful and end in fines, imprisonment, or each. It might probably additionally result in copyright infringement and trespass to chattels costs.

Query 5: What are the moral implications of making a PC virus?

Making a virus raises moral considerations because of the potential hurt it could actually trigger to people, organizations, and society. It violates belief, compromises privateness, and might disrupt important infrastructure.

Query 6: How can I shield my laptop from viruses?

Use antivirus software program, preserve software program up to date, be cautious about electronic mail attachments and downloads, and make use of a firewall to stop unauthorized entry.

Understanding these points is essential in comprehending the complexities of PC virus creation.

Keep tuned for the following part, the place we delve into the prevention and detection of PC viruses.

PC Virus Creation Prevention and Detection Suggestions

Stopping and detecting PC viruses is crucial in safeguarding your laptop methods and information. Listed below are some essential tricks to think about:

Tip 1: Make use of Strong Antivirus Software program

Set up respected antivirus software program and preserve it up to date to guard your laptop from identified and rising viruses. Commonly scheduled scans can detect and eradicate threats earlier than they trigger injury.

Tip 2: Preserve Software program Updates

Commonly replace your working system, software program functions, and firmware to patch safety vulnerabilities that viruses could exploit. Allow computerized updates to make sure well timed safety.

Tip 3: Be Vigilant with E mail Attachments and Downloads

Train warning when opening electronic mail attachments or downloading recordsdata from untrustworthy sources. Keep away from clicking on suspicious hyperlinks or attachments that will include malicious code.

Tip 4: Make the most of a Firewall

Allow a firewall to observe and block unauthorized entry to your laptop from exterior networks. This helps stop viruses from coming into your system via community connections.

Tip 5: Implement Entry Management Measures

Limit entry to delicate information and methods by implementing sturdy entry management measures. Use sturdy passwords, allow two-factor authentication, and restrict person privileges to reduce the chance of unauthorized entry and virus infections.

Tip 6: Commonly Again Up Information

Create common backups of vital information to an exterior laborious drive or cloud storage. Within the occasion of a virus an infection, you may restore your information from a clear backup, minimizing the impression of the assault.

Tip 7: Educate and Prepare Customers

Educate customers about virus threats and greatest practices for prevention. Encourage them to report suspicious emails or actions to IT safety personnel promptly.

Tip 8: Monitor System Exercise

Commonly monitor system exercise for any uncommon conduct or unauthorized entry makes an attempt. Use system logs and safety instruments to detect and reply to potential threats promptly.

By implementing the following tips, you may considerably scale back the chance of PC virus infections and shield your laptop methods and information.

Keep in mind, stopping and detecting viruses requires a multi-layered strategy that mixes technical measures and person schooling. Keep knowledgeable in regards to the newest virus threats and greatest practices to make sure the continued safety of your laptop methods.

Conclusion

Understanding “how you can create a PC virus” includes delving into the technical complexities, motivations, penalties, and moral implications of virus creation. It requires a deep understanding of laptop methods, programming languages, and the potential hurt that viruses can inflict.

Making a PC virus is a critical matter that shouldn’t be taken evenly. The results could be extreme, together with authorized penalties and moral violations. It undermines belief in expertise and might have far-reaching penalties for people, organizations, and society as an entire.

Stopping and detecting PC viruses is essential for shielding laptop methods and information. Using sturdy antivirus software program, sustaining software program updates, being vigilant with electronic mail attachments and downloads, using a firewall, implementing entry management measures, and recurrently backing up information are important preventive steps.

Educating customers about virus threats and greatest practices, monitoring system exercise, and staying knowledgeable in regards to the newest virus threats are all a part of a complete strategy to virus prevention and detection.

Keep in mind, the creation and distribution of PC viruses is a critical offense with potential authorized and moral penalties. It’s crucial to make use of expertise responsibly and prioritize cybersecurity measures to guard our laptop methods and information.